About theRole:

As a CBREHealth, Safety and Environment Supervisor, you will supervise a teamresponsible for creating and implementing health, safety, and environmentalprograms for clients.

This job ispart of the Environment Health and Safety function. They are responsible fororganizational programs and procedures to safeguard employees and surroundingcommunities.

WhatYou'll Do:

  • Assist in managing HSE programs and initiatives to meet regulatory requirements and client needs.

  • Evaluate new and existing programs to assess suitability and the need for changes.

  • Support the process for monitoring injury, illness, and incident-related performance.

  • Act as a resource to staff and internal customers as subject matter expert.

  • Oversee plans, playbooks, and procedures making sure playbooks are current, complete, and effectively implemented.

  • Identify opportunities to reduce costs while enhancing the quality of services. Respond to customer member concerns regarding HSE matters.

  • Establish work schedules and delegate tasks to staff members.

  • Resolve complex problems and identify appropriate approaches to existing solutions to accomplish team objectives.

  • May establish new techniques to ensure the team is able to meet its objectives.

  • It has a direct impact on team objectives as well as the objectives of related teams.

  • Ensure personal and team outcomes have a positive impact on customer objectives.

  • Lead by example and model behaviors that are consistent with CBRE RISE values. Guide team through the application of basic knowledge of practices and procedures. Work to build consensus.

What You'll Need:

  • High School Diploma or GED with 5+ years of job-related experience.

  • Prior shift manager or supervisory experience preferred.

  • In-depth understanding of a range of processes, procedures, systems, and concepts within own function and basic knowledge of related job functions required.

  • Requires the ability to explain complex concepts or sensitive information.

  • Expert knowledge of Microsoft Office products. Examples include Word, Excel, Outlook, etc.

  • Excellent organizational skills with a master-level inquisitive mindset.

CBRE carefully considers multiple factors to determine compensation, including a candidate's education, training, and experience. The minimum salary for this position is $85,000 annually and the maximum salary for this position is $95,000 annually.
